Glamorous New Designer Residence with City Skyline Backdrop & Pool
A vision of laidback modern luxury, this designer home occupies a commanding setting with views extending to the lights of the city skyline. Interiors are adorned with kit kat tiles, gold hardware and veined stone, with cleverly placed skylights encouraging natural light to filter through the home. Its flowing layout leads through to a north-facing alfresco area bathed in sunshine, with a pool and master suite set against the city backdrop adding extra glamour. Located just minutes to Little Bay village, La Perouse dining, schools and sheltered swimming spots. - Glass-framed open plan living area with seamless outdoor flow - Island kitchen with Smeg appliances and brushed brass details - North-facing terrace adjoins sun-washed lawns and pool - Master suite includes walk-in robe and wet-room style ensuite - Bedrooms upstairs with built-in robes, separate guest retreat - Rainfall showers, freestanding bath tubs, family-sized laundry - Garage plus driveway parking, security system, video entry, A/C

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
